This book delves into the fascinating relationship between our inner mental lives and our physical well-being, exploring the idea that the mind holds significant power over the body. The author challenges traditional materialistic views, arguing that consciousness is not merely a product of matter but a fundamental aspect of human experience. Drawing upon historical examples of healing practices and beliefs from various cultures and time periods, the author demonstrates how the concept of mind-body connection is not new but has roots in ancient and indigenous traditions. The book goes on to explore the work of Phineas Parkhurst Quimby, a 19th-century pioneer in the field of mental healing, who developed a unique approach to understanding and treating illness through the power of the mind. This book offers a thought-provoking exploration of the potential of the human mind to influence health and well-being, inviting readers to consider the profound impact of their thoughts, beliefs, and attitudes on their physical bodies. By understanding the intricate connections between our inner and outer worlds, we can embark on a journey of self-discovery and unlock the potential for healing and transformation.
